Look Mum No Hands is not just any cafe, it has a bicycle repair shop attached to it. You can tell where the name comes from by just looking at the theme of the decor. Which is perfectly fitting with my search for a new bike. This places just goes to prove at how explosively creative our coffee culture has become in London. We are slowly moving away from the usual popular cafes chains and rekindling our love for more independent with an authentic feel. It doesn't come any better than Look Mum No Hands cafe. The cafe is a popular hangout spot for "two-wheels-good folk". They have an outdoor courtyard which is beautiful on sunny days.
